Pediatric Physiotherapy
Pediatric physiotherapy focuses on promoting optimal physical development and functional independence in infants, children, and adolescents with movement disorders and developmental conditions. This includes children with cerebral palsy, developmental delays, neuromuscular disorders, and orthopedic conditions. The program emphasizes age-appropriate therapeutic exercises, posture and gait training, balance and coordination activities, and family-centered education to enhance motor skills, improve mobility, and support participation in daily and school activities.
